Sunrise Cabernet Sauvignon is a Chilean red wine that captures the essence of the sun-drenched vineyards of Chile's Central Valley. Crafted from carefully selected Cabernet Sauvignon grapes, this wine embodies the warmth and vitality of the region. The 2009 vintage shows a deep ruby color and a complex bouquet of aromas, including ripe blackberries, cherries, and a hint of cedar. On the palate, it is full-bodied with a smooth and velvety texture, showcasing flavors of dark fruit, spice, and vanilla. The tannins are well-integrated, leading to a long and satisfying finish. This wine is a perfect accompaniment to grilled meats, hearty stews, and aged cheeses.

Chile's Central Valley is renowned for its ideal growing conditions, with warm days, cool nights, and well-draining soils that contribute to the exceptional quality of the grapes. Cabernet Sauvignon thrives in this environment, producing wines that are rich, concentrated, and expressive.
